What is an admission cycle?

An admission cycle is the period during which a college or university conducts its admission processes.

Do admission cycles vary?

In countries like the US, unlike India, there could be more than one admission cycle in an academic year and fresh admissions are accepted in every admission cycle.

A lot of institutions around the world have two to three admission intakes in an academic year. In the US, institutions usually have a Fall, Spring and Summer intakes. Fall starts around August, Spring begins around January while Summer starts around June. Depending on the institution and the program, your admission intake could vary. Not all institutions follow the same intake timeline.

Why do international students need to understand admission cycles better?

Students should be ready with a valid visa and also travel and stay arrangements after their admission is confirmed in a college or university — all this has to happen in a timely fashion for the student’s targeted admission cycle.International students should understand the admission cycles of their destination institution well and see how their plans sync with the program admission timelines.

With an eye on the right admission cycle, all the preparation work can then be planned and executed methodically without a lot of stress.
